当我在 ubuntu Samba 文件服务器上复制文件时,我无法从任何客户端(Windows)打开它,该文件显示为无法访问的文件夹。
新创建的文件或文件夹不会引起问题。
一年前似乎有一个关于它的错误报告...但解决方案的链接不再有效。
我见过许多类似的问题,但还没有找到答案。
[global]
server min protocol = SMB2
# this hides the files in windows
# server min protocol = SMB2
# this displays the files as inaccessable in windows
编辑:samba 版本:4.11.6 Ubuntu 版本:20.04.2 LTS
答案1
当您发布有关 Samba 的问题时,请告诉人们您正在使用哪个版本的 Samba 或哪个版本的 Ubuntu。
此解决方法适用于 Ubuntu 19.04 及更高版本:
编辑 /etc/samba/smb.conf 并在 workgroup = WORKGROUP 行下添加以下内容:
store dos attributes = No
然后重新启动smbd:sudo service smbd restart
这不会修复已存在的文件但所有新文件都应正确保存。